#01b85e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01b85e is composed of 0.4% red, 72.2%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.9%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 150.5 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 36.3%. #01b85e color hex could be obtained by blending #02ffbc with #007100.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

Shades and Tints of #01b85e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000804 is the darkest color, while #f4fff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#01b85e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#56635d is the less saturated color, while #01b85e is the most saturated one.
